概括
这项研究增强了使用金纳米粒子 (AuNPs) 与微藻在光生物电化学系统 (PBEs) 中的太阳能转化. 这种等离子生物混合的方法显著提高了从阳光中发电的速度.

背景情况:
- 光生物电化学系统 (PBEs) 使用光合作用微生物将太阳能转化为电力.
- 一个主要的限制是电池-电极接口上的低效电子转移.
研究的目的:
- 开发一种等离子生物混合战略,以增强基于微藻的光生物电极中的细胞外电子转移.
- 研究金纳米颗粒 (AuNPs) 集成到微藻膜上以提高性能.
主要方法:
- 探索了两种方法:物理混合细胞与AuNPs和培养微藻与AuNPs在生长介质.
- 使用Chlorella和AuNPs制造生物电极,然后进行光电流测量和光谱分析.
主要成果:
- 与物理混合相比,使用AuNP培养微藻产生显著更高的光电响应.
- 优化的生物电极实现了高达132μA cm-2的光电流密度,比未经修改的细胞增加了74%.
- 谱分析证实了525nm的AuNP等离子体共振,通过保存的色素含量和细胞完整性验证了生物相容性.
结论:
- 等离子生物混合战略有效地增强了基于微藻的光生物电极中的电子传输.
- 这种使用纳米材料的简单方法为太阳能转换中的高性能PBE提供了一个有希望的途径.
- 这种方法保持了微藻的生存能力,为实际应用铺平了道路.

Green algae, also referred to as chlorophytes, are different from red algae in having the chloroplasts containing chlorophylls a and b, which give them their distinct green hue. However, they lack phycobiliproteins, preventing them from developing the red or blue-green pigmentation seen in red algae. The group Stramenopiles include some phototrophic microorganisms. Members of this group possess flagella covered in numerous short, hairlike extensions, a feature that inspired the group's name, derived from the Latin words for "straw" and "hair." Some of the main categories of Stramenopiles include diatoms, golden algae, and brown algae.Diatoms are unicellular, photosynthetic eukaryotes, with over 200 known genera.
